Handover — dispatch desk

Four returned demo units from the Brackwell trial are on the bench, tagged and reset. They go back to Ordane Systems via Tilbrook Sameday tomorrow. Boxes are sealed; don't reopen. Paperwork is in the red folder. The confidential instruction for the courier hand-over is noted just below.

dispatch memo: the holius casvan courier leaves the ralir kasion rusdor oliion fraeth lammir julox belys ledger at gate 3561 under passcode 522203

- **Locker assignment (changing rooms, Harwick Depot):** Walk the new starter to the north changing room before their first patrol. Assign the lowest-numbered empty locker, record it in the night-shift logbook, and confirm the hasp closes cleanly. Remind them that food and charging devices are not permitted in lockers overnight. The changing-room door self-locks after 21:00, so the starter must memorise the entry code printed below before you leave them.

turnstile pass: bdg-YEOZLM-79341408

Onboarding — static-analysis baseline. New folks: the Thornquist linter runs against every merge request in the Opalmere repo, but legacy findings are suppressed through a baseline file checked into the repo root. Do not add new entries to the baseline; fix new findings instead. The baseline is regenerated quarterly by the tooling rota. Regeneration runs on the sealed CI runner, and unlocking that runner's credential store requires the recovery passphrase below.

vault phrase of yawip-kahof = eliys-norius-istix-eliix-praael-druix-fraael-novdor-noviel-noveth